DescriptionDaniel Lambert grave.jpg | St Martin's churchyard, Stamford. Grave of Daniel Lambert,d.1809.As a child I was always fascinated by Daniel Lambert's clothes ,chair etc in a Leicester museum.As a single,childless male,I've always been baffled by the practice of proud parents of a newborn of publishing its birth weight to the nearest gram (surely only of note if out of the normal range)yet one doesn't provide such statistics on someone's demise. However, in Daniel Lambert's case, not only weight but leg and body measurements appear too! | ||
